Transaction aaed8389badda6d3a9d8da7909a5189c34228c5eb18708b8991ca67055ea58d2
1 Input
1 Output
-
aaed8389badda6d3a9d8da7909a5189c34228c5eb18708b8991ca67055ea58d2:0
- value
- 100389543
- script pubkey
- OP_0 OP_PUSHBYTES_32 ecccdcf061bb437655300860982c0f9773ec16a175994e56bf696fe308b3abab
- address
- bc1qanxdeurphdphv4fsppsfstq0jae7c94pwkv5u44ld9h7xz9n4w4s54rsms